This volatility reflects the market's intense scrutiny of execution risk-the gap between technical milestones and commercial reality.The key competitive threat is a race for qubit count, where Rigetti's strategic delay creates a vulnerability. The company's plan is to deploy a system with 100+ qubits in early 2026, followed by a 150+ qubit system by year-end, aiming for a 1,000+ qubit system by 2027. But this timeline faces stiff headwinds. IBM has already announced its 1,121-qubit Condor processor, a clear benchmark in raw power. Further delays in Rigetti's 108-qubit launch could allow competitors to widen their lead on the adoption S-curve, making it harder for Rigetti to catch up and secure early commercial partnerships.
Financially, the company operates at a significant loss, with analysts anticipating an annual net loss of $215 million in 2025. This burn rate is the price of building quantum infrastructure, but it also raises questions about the path to profitability. The company's revenue has been volatile, dropping 8% in 2023 and 10% in 2024, and analysts expect another decline in 2025. This financial pressure underscores the urgency of translating its technical progress into scalable revenue.
